The Socceroos are heading to a sixth straight World Cup in 2026. That kind of consistency deserves respect. But when I look at the outright winner market on Roobet, the odds tell a very clear story: the market sees an Australia triumph as a real long shot.
They first appeared in 1974, then took 32 years to come back. Since 2006, they have been ever-present. That consistency matters. But luck hasn’t always been on their side. In their last five tournaments, they have only reached the knockout stage twice. The most recent was in 2022. Can they repeat that in North America this summer?

The outright winner market is not kind to the Socceroos. They are priced at 501.00. That gives an implied probability of just 0.20%. For context, that is not quite Leicester City’s 2015-16 Premier League odds, but it would be a similar shock.
Here is what stands out to me: Australia won two of their three group games in Qatar. That equals the total number of group wins from their previous 16 World Cup matches combined. Progress is real, even if the odds don’t show it.

1. Has Australia ever won the FIFA World Cup?
No. Australia has never won the World Cup. Their best results came in 2006 and 2022, when they reached the round of 16.
